The first step is to decide whether you want your curtains to blend with the room’s decor or pop. If you’re looking for a more subtle effect, consider choosing a color that is similar to the walls but a few shades darker. However, if you’re going for a bolder look, then choose a bright color like blue or pink. The colour you choose should also be based on how well it will hold up to sunlight. Dark colours will fade less quickly than lighter ones.

Silk is a strong, durable material that stands up to wear and tear extremely well. This is because of the way its individual fibers are woven together, as well as their high tenacity and density. This makes it ideal for curtains, as it can withstand a lot of use without tearing or fraying. Silk is also thermoregulating, which means that it can keep a room cool and comfortable in warmer weather, and warm when it gets cold.
